Transaction 594dc8b9bfe43fe5983c77daabb7533a12bb23c36eee20947c37b550100ca396
1 Input
1 Output
-
594dc8b9bfe43fe5983c77daabb7533a12bb23c36eee20947c37b550100ca396:0
- value
- 103789
- script pubkey
- OP_0 OP_PUSHBYTES_20 f1eeb46c4e776b5563a32e3862f3884a820ddd27
- address
- bc1q78htgmzwwa442car9cux9uugf2pqmhf83emj9d